Night-shift staff: Floor 4 of the Tellhaven Building opens this week. After 21:00, access is via the rear stairwell only; the lifts are locked out overnight during the settling period. Complete a walk-through of the new floor once per shift and log it. The stairwell keypad accepts the code below.

badge for yahop-fawep: bdg-XBKXI-68071

## Feed validator hardening

Hey — this PR adds the validator that Chirpcast runs against every submitted podcast RSS feed before ingestion. From a security angle, the interesting bits: we cap feed size and entity expansion (no billion-laughs surprises), reject external DTDs outright, and bound redirect chains on enclosure URLs. Parsing happens in a sandboxed worker with a hard wall-clock timeout, so a hostile feed can't stall the ingest queue. Would appreciate eyes on the XML parser flags especially. The limits we enforce are listed below.

constants for hawif-hawip:
RATE_LIMITS = {
    "gileth": 347,
    "rusdor": 693,
}

**Briefing: Second-Source Supplier Search**

For the leadership review: our sole supplier of the Merridew valve assembly, Calthrop Industrial, remains reliable but concentration risk is now flagged at the highest tier. Procurement has shortlisted three candidate second sources, two in the Vastermark region and one nearer our Dunholt plant. Qualification testing would take roughly five months. Sales leads should hold pricing commitments on affected lines until direction is confirmed. That direction follows in the note below.

confidential, fawig-bagep: Gross margin on Oliael came in at 20 percent against a plan of 20 percent. Only 3 of the 140 pilot accounts renewed Oliael, so a churn review is set for July 15.

**Q: How do I update snapshots for my Thornvale plugin components?**

A: Don't commit regenerated snapshots blindly. Run the snapshot suite locally against the pinned theme fixtures, diff the output, and confirm visual changes are intentional. Snapshots that vary by locale or timestamp will be rejected by CI — mock those inputs. Animations must be disabled via the test harness flag. Full setup instructions and the accepted-diff policy are on the internal page below.

operations page: https://confluence.lumicsys.internal/projects/display/projects/display